LOS ANGELES (thefutoncritic.com) -- The latest development news, culled from recent wire reports:

HOW I MET YOUR DAD (CBS/20th; W: Carter Bays, Craig Thomas & Emily Spivey; D: TBA) - The proposed spin-off of "How I Met Your Mother" has been given a pilot order by the network. It's not clear if the project will be set up via backdoor pilot of the parent series or an entirely separate pilot via the usual development process. In either case, "Dad" will tell the story from a female point of view with entirely new characters, the lone connection being the original gang's favorite hangout, MacLaren's Pub. (Deadline.com)
JEN (FX, New!) - "Chelsea Lately" mainstay Jen Kirkman is set to star in a potential comedy at the cable channel about "newly divorced Jen (Kirkman), a woman in her mid-30s who doesn't want kids and once always did things the way you were supposed to but is now following her gut." She'll likewise pen the Boston-set half-hour with Chelsea Handler, Tom Brunelle and Brad Wollack of Borderline Amazing Productions also serving as executive producers and Kara Baker of Avalon Management as a producer. (Deadline.com)
UNTITLED SEAN JABLONSKI PROJECT (USA/UCP; W: Sean Jablonski; D: TBA) - Stephanie Szostak (Iron Man 3) and Blair Redford ("Switched at Birth") have both been cast in the drama pilot, about investment banker Neil Truman (Matt Passmore) and his wife, Grace (Szostak) "as they struggle to sift through their stagnant marriage, looking for the spark they once had. When Neil discovers that Grace has been seeing a debonaire male escort (Redford) his entire world is turned upside down." Jablonski and Russ Krasnoff of Krasnoff/Foster Entertainment are the executive producers. (Deadline.com)
AND IN OTHER NEWS... - Fred Armisen will guest on "Super Fun Night" as "the exasperated head of HR at the law firm where Wilson's Kimmie works" (EW.com); Michelle Trachtenberg will visit "NCIS: Los Angeles" as "a smart and witty environmentalist/private chef who is the victim of a home invasion that turns her life upside down" (EW.com); Nicholas Lea has booked a two-episode arc on "Arrow" as Mark Francis, "Walter Steele's close associate" (TVLine.com); Aly Michalka will likewise recur on two episodes of "Two and a Half Men" as a love interest to Amber Tamblyn's Jenny (TVLine.com); and Emily Swallow has been upped to series regular on "The Mentalist" as the enigmatic Kim Fischer, who first turns up on the show's December 1 episode (TVLine.com).
